These architecturally attractive office condominium units are located in a desirable Bellevue (West Nashville) location. Each unit includes a private outdoor patio space for exclusive use. Situated in Harpeth Springs Business Park, the first-floor suite features one large office, one large meeting room, two large offices, three smaller offices, a bathroom, a storage room, a reception desk with granite counter, and a waiting area. The second-floor suite includes two large offices, two large offices, a large meeting room, a reception area, a kitchen, and three storage closets. The base rent is $24.45 NNN with 3% yearly escalation. CAM fees are $450 per month per unit, or $3.65 per sq ft, and include property and casualty insurance, flood insurance, and community maintenance. The tax proration is $251 per month per unit, or $2.04 per sq ft. The property is being offered for sale, yielding a minimum 7.5% cap rate. The property is NNN leased for 65 months for medical use.

Suggested Prices Based on Cap Rates Cap rates vary significantly by property type, market, and asset quality. Typical U.S. stable-market ranges: Multifamily — 4.5% to 6.5% (Class A in primary markets often sub-5%; Class C in secondary markets 6%+) Industrial / Logistics — 5.0% to 7.0% (compressed heavily in recent years due to e-commerce demand) Office — 6.5% to 9%+ (wide spread post-2020; CBD Class A vs. suburban Class B varies dramatically) Retail — 5.5% to 8.5% (grocery-anchored on the low end, unanchored strip centers higher) Hospitality / Hotels — 7.5% to 10%+ (higher due to operational risk) Self-Storage — 5.5% to 7.5% Medical Office — 6.0% to 7.5% Net Lease (single tenant, credit) — 5.0% to 7.0% depending on tenant credit and lease term Rules of thumb: Primary markets (NYC, SF, LA, Boston, DC) trade at lower cap rates than secondary/tertiary markets, often by 100–200 bps (bps, aka basis points; 1 bp = 0.01%). Class A assets trade ~50–150 bps tighter than Class B, and Class B tighter than Class C. Cap rates move inversely with price — a lower cap rate means a higher price for the same NOI. Spread to the 10-year Treasury is a common benchmark; historically 200–400 bps over the 10-year.

NOI Build-Up for 2,960 SF Vacancy — income lost from leasable area expected to sit empty during the year, subtracted from gross rent. EGI (Effective Gross Income) — gross rent minus vacancy losses, the realistic income before paying operating costs. OpEx (Operating Expenses) — recurring costs to operate the property (property tax, insurance, utilities, maintenance, management); excludes financing and capital improvements. NOI (Net Operating Income) — income a property generates after operating costs but before financing and taxes.
